RE: Still think Dayton doesn't belong?
The only thing holding them back was their lack of success on the court. They seem to be changing that, which would make them a perfect fit. The Big East has to pay attention to them with the attendance that they deliver at home. Only Creighton and Marquette among Big East schools had higher attendance numbers last year and that was a typical season for Dayton.
